Cómo programar el envío de SMS

Cómo programar el envío de SMS.

En la​ era digital de hoy, la ⁣comunicación ⁣eficiente ⁤es vital para cualquier tipo de actividad, especialmente​ en​ el mundo empresarial. Hablando de eficiencia, ‌nada supera la ​inmediatez y la directa penetración de⁤ los mensajes de texto o SMS. En ⁣este⁣ artículo, nos centraremos ‍en ‍entender y explica ⁤ cómo ‌programar‌ el envío de SMS ⁤ utilizando diferentes ⁣herramientas y tecnologías. Este proceso es una habilidad técnica⁤ valiosa ⁣en una ‍variedad de campos incluyendo marketing, soporte al cliente, recordatorios y alertas. Hablaremos sobre el uso y la ​configuración de APIs,⁤ servicios​ web⁣ y otros softwares ‍de⁢ automatización ‌para lograrlo. ⁢Al final, adquirirás un buen entendimiento del proceso y⁢ podrás ser capaz‌ de programar⁣ el⁣ envío de tus propios mensajes de‌ texto.

Introducción ⁢a la programación del⁤ envío de ⁢SMS

En el mundo de ⁤la tecnología actual, la capacidad‍ de ‌ enviar⁣ mensajes de ‌texto programados es un activo muy ⁣valioso. Esta ⁤técnica ⁣te ‍permite ⁤mandar SMS a un ⁤horario específico, lo que resulta⁣ muy útil ⁤en diversas situaciones. Ya sea que ‌direcciónes una empresa‍ y deseas notificar a tus⁤ clientes sobre‍ ofertas especiales, o simplemente quieres recordarte a ti mismo de algo más tarde, la programación de ‌SMS puede ser‍ tu mejor aliado.

La ⁤programación ⁢de SMS⁤ es⁣ posible mediante las ⁢APIs de​ SMS. Las ‘interfaces​ de⁣ programación de aplicaciones’ o APIs, ​son ⁢un conjunto ⁣de ‍reglas⁤ y protocolos ⁢utilizados para construir software y aplicaciones. En ⁤el caso ‍de los SMS, estas APIs permiten que tu software ‍se ⁣comunique directamente con la ⁤red⁤ de telefonía celular para enviar y⁣ recibir mensajes de ‌texto.​ Los lenguajes de programación‍ más​ comunes utilizados para este fin son:

  • Python
  • Java
  • PHP
  • Node.js

Finalmente, es necesario tener en cuenta las consideraciones⁤ legales y éticas de la programación de envío ‌de SMS. ⁢En muchos países, enviar mensajes ⁢de⁢ texto a alguien sin⁢ su ⁤consentimiento ⁣explícito es ilegal y puede ​dar lugar a sanciones severas.⁣ Además, incluso⁤ si tienes permiso para enviar SMS, ⁢siempre‌ es vital respetar ⁤la privacidad de la persona y no abusar del servicio.‍ Por eso, antes de ‍empezar con la‌ programación ⁤de⁢ SMS, asegúrate de conocer las‌ leyes y regulaciones locales referentes al marketing por SMS.

Herramientas necesarias para programar el ⁢envío de SMS

Para programar‌ el envío de ⁣SMS, se necesitan ciertas ⁤herramientas específicas. En primer lugar, necesitarás una plataforma de SMS⁢ en línea o ‍una ⁤API de SMS que te permita enviar y recibir mensajes de texto mediante programación. Hay muchas opciones‌ disponibles en el mercado, cada una con ⁤sus propias características y ventajas, así que deberás investigar ‌un poco para encontrar ‌la que mejor⁣ se ⁢adapte a tus necesidades.

Además de una plataforma de ‌SMS,​ necesitarás un lenguaje de programación que ‍permita interactuar con la API de SMS. Los⁢ lenguajes ⁢de⁣ programación‍ más comúnmente⁣ utilizados para​ este ⁤propósito ⁣son Python, PHP, Java y C#.

  • PHP:‍ Es⁢ fácil⁢ de ⁢aprender y muy‍ versátil, pero puede ‌ser menos eficiente en comparación con⁣ otros​ lenguajes.
  • Python: Es potente y eficiente, ⁣pero puede ser más⁢ difícil de‍ aprender‍ para los principiantes.
  • Java:⁤ Es robusto y versátil, pero puede ser más ​difícil ⁣de aprender⁤ para ⁤los ⁢principiantes.
  • C#: Es fácil de aprender y​ potente, pero está más orientado a la ⁤programación ‍de Windows.

Finalmente,‌ necesitarás un⁣ entorno de ⁣desarrollo integrado ⁣(IDE) para escribir ‌y probar tu código. Los IDE más comunes incluyen Visual Studio, Eclipse, IntelliJ IDEA ⁣y‍ PyCharm.

  • Visual Studio: Es⁢ potente ⁤y ⁢versátil, ⁣pero puede ser abrumador para ‌los ⁣principiantes.
  • Eclipse: Es ‍fácil de ‍usar y cuenta con⁢ muchas ​características útiles, pero puede ‍ser lento en⁤ comparación con otros IDE.
  • IntelliJ IDEA: ⁢Es potente y ⁤eficiente, pero‍ su versión gratuita tiene ​limitaciones.
  • PyCharm:‌ Es fácil⁢ de ​usar y específicamente diseñado para Python,‍ pero‌ su versión gratis también tiene limitaciones.
Relacionados  Cómo borrar errores de PC

Recuerda ‌que la elección de estas⁣ herramientas dependerá en gran medida de tus necesidades y habilidades específicas.

Descripción⁣ detallada del proceso de‍ programación del envío​ de SMS

La automatización de la programación del‍ envío​ de SMS comienza con la creación de un ​portal o ‍plataforma que permitirá ​la gestión de los ‌mensajes. Esta plataforma puede ser‍ una aplicación o un sitio ​web en ⁣donde ​los SMS​ se crearán, gestionarán y programarán para su ⁣envío futuro. Se puede incluir una función que permita la ⁢personalización del contenido del SMS, lo ‍que le permite adaptar cada mensaje al destinatario.

Para la programación en sí, necesitará establecer una conexión con una pasarela ‍de‍ SMS o un proveedor ⁣de servicios de SMS. Este es un servicio que envía los SMS a⁢ los números ⁢de teléfono ingresados en ⁣la plataforma. Algunos de los⁣ elementos ​técnicos necesarios ⁤incluyen:

  • Identificación de⁢ puerto de servicio: Permite dirigir los mensajes a la ⁢aplicación correcta en un‌ dispositivo.
  • Código de ruta: Utilizado⁤ para definir la ruta del mensaje.
  • Protocolo de envío: Suele ser SMPP o ‍HTTP.

Por último, el aspecto más ⁤crítico dentro​ del ⁣procedimiento es la configuración de las funciones de tiempo y ⁣fecha ‌de envío. La ⁣puesta‌ en marcha de un sistema de programación permite determinar exactamente cuándo se‌ enviará cada SMS.⁤ Esto ⁤puede ser⁢ particularmente útil para la gestión de campañas de marketing, ​notificaciones automáticas, recordatorios y⁢ más. Una ​vez programados, ​los mensajes se almacenan en la base de datos hasta llegar la fecha y hora establecida para⁢ su envío, momento en el⁢ que⁢ el sistema ⁣los enviará automáticamente. Con esto, se logra una‌ comunicación eficiente y oportuna con los⁣ destinatarios.

Consejos prácticos para ⁢evitar errores ​comunes en ⁢la programación de⁤ SMS

Mantén‍ tus mensajes breves y concisos. Es esencial recordar que los SMS tienen un límite de 160 ⁤caracteres. Sobrepasar ⁤esto puede resultar en ⁣mensajes fragmentados, confusión ⁢y, en última instancia, ⁣en la⁢ pérdida⁣ de su⁢ efecto ‍deseado. Beko no es elegante ni profesional. Al ⁢planificar tus mensajes, busca una forma ‍de expresar tus pensamientos de la manera más compacta y directa​ posible. Asegúrate ‌de⁤ revisar⁤ y editar tus mensajes antes de enviarlos para evitar errores ortográficos o⁣ gramaticales. ​Un mensaje bien⁣ redactado y libre de​ errores ‍transmite⁣ profesionalidad y cuidado ⁤en la comunicación.

Planifica y programa tus mensajes.⁤ Con la ​mayoría ‌de las ​plataformas‍ de SMS,⁣ puedes programar el ‍envío ⁤de tus mensajes para que lleguen en el ​momento más conveniente para tu audiencia. Al ‍programar tus⁤ mensajes,⁤ puedes evitar la ⁣entrega ‌en momentos ​inconvenientes como‍ en la mitad de ​la noche o durante horas ocupadas de trabajo, y lograr un mayor compromiso con tu‌ mensaje. Recuerda, enviar mensajes durante las ‌horas pico también ⁢puede provocar retrasos ‌debido a la⁢ congestión de la red. Por lo ‍tanto, trata‌ de evitar estos períodos ‍siempre que sea posible.

Cuida el uso de caracteres especiales.‌ Algunos caracteres especiales pueden causar problemas con la entrega ‍de SMS, como ​emojis, letras acentuadas y símbolos⁤ raros. Esto se⁣ debe a que diferentes ‌operadores ​de telefonía‌ móvil manejan ⁣estos⁤ caracteres ​de ​manera diferente y ‍algunos pueden no ser compatibles​ con ⁤todos. Además,⁣ estos caracteres ‍ocupan ⁢más espacio en un SMS, reduciendo ⁢el espacio⁢ para tu mensaje. Por ⁣lo tanto, ⁤es mejor usar⁢ un lenguaje ⁢simple y directo ⁤en ⁤tus mensajes. Del mismo modo, ⁤es esencial⁣ probar tus mensajes en⁢ diferentes dispositivos y redes para asegurarte de que se​ entregan correctamente.

Relacionados  ¿Cómo puedo usar la función de búsqueda y referencia en Excel?

Integración de⁤ la programación⁢ de envío de‌ SMS con otras⁣ aplicaciones

El envío de⁣ SMS‌ programado puede ser una ‌herramienta poderosa para empresas y ⁤negocios. ‌Lo que⁢ muchos no saben⁣ es que este servicio se puede integrar​ con otras aplicaciones ‌ para ⁣maximizar su potencial. Ya sea para confirmaciones de pedidos,⁤ campañas​ de marketing, recordatorios‌ de citas, entre otros, calidad y⁣ predictibilidad son características que tomamos‌ en​ cuenta al⁤ programar el envío ⁣de SMS y ⁢reforzar así nuestra comunicación con los clientes.

La integración del envío programado de SMS con otras‌ aplicaciones ⁢como por ejemplo, sistemas de CRM o ERP, permite automatizar la comunicación con los clientes.​ Imagina tener‌ un sistema ‌que, después de registrar una ⁣venta, automáticamente programe⁣ un SMS para ⁤agradecer al ​cliente su compra y ofrecerle un descuento en su‍ próxima visita. Eso es sólo‌ un ejemplo de ⁤las ​infinitas ‍posibilidades que ofrece esta‍ integración entre ⁢aplicaciones. También puedes⁤ programar recordatorios de citas,⁤ envío de⁣ códigos de verificación, notificaciones de cambios ​de estado en pedidos, y muchas funciones más.

Para llevar a cabo​ esta ​integración, necesitaremos la ayuda de una interfaz de programación de⁣ aplicaciones o ‍API. Las ‌APIs ​son piezas de software que permiten a diferentes aplicaciones ‘hablar’ entre sí. En el caso del envío programado de SMS, la ​API‍ será la que comunique nuestras aplicaciones con el ⁣servicio de SMS. ‌Las APIs más robustas permiten una​ gran‌ variedad de funciones, desde ⁣la⁢ programación de mensajes hasta la verificación de su ​entrega.

  • Integración con sistemas⁢ de CRM y ERP
  • Automatización de⁤ comunicación con los clientes
  • Funciones variadas desde ‌la programación de mensajes hasta la verificación‌ de su entrega

En​ resumen,​ la integración del envío ‌programado ‍de SMS con otras aplicaciones nos brinda la‌ oportunidad de mejorar‌ nuestra⁤ comunicación con‌ los clientes, automatizar procesos y, en‌ última instancia, ‍proporcionar una mejor experiencia de usuario.

Consideraciones a tener⁤ en‍ cuenta para un⁣ envío ‌de SMS eficiente

Desde diseñar un mensaje claro hasta elegir el momento adecuado para enviarlo, existen varios aspectos que pueden marcar la diferencia en ⁣términos ​de eficiencia al enviar SMS. Una programación adecuada puede ⁣mejorar significativamente las tasas de apertura y ⁣de ⁤respuesta, lo‌ que puede resultar⁣ en ​un aumento de las ‍conversiones y ⁤la participación del‍ cliente. Aquí⁢ encontrarás algunas consideraciones especiales que⁢ puedes ⁤tomar‌ en ‌cuenta para optimizar tus campañas de ⁤SMS.

En primer lugar, es esencial ⁣diseñar un mensaje ⁢claro y atractivo. Esto implica mantener ‍el⁣ contenido ⁤breve y al punto,⁢ con un lenguaje⁢ sencillo ⁣y fácil de ⁣entender. Asegúrate de incluir un llamado a la acción ​claro‌ para guiar a tus ​destinatarios sobre⁤ los ‌próximos pasos⁢ que ‌deben⁣ tomar. Adicionalmente, personalizar el mensaje puede ayudar⁤ a mejorar la tasa de apertura. Utiliza‍ el⁢ nombre del destinatario y, si es posible, ‍personaliza ⁤aún más el contenido en función de sus preferencias ⁢e intereses.

Relacionados  ¿Cómo se configuran los dispositivos Apple?
Ver Historial Aplicaciones Recientes Usadas Móvil Android.

En segundo lugar, el momento de envío es crucial para ‌el éxito de tu campaña de SMS. Hay ⁣que tener en cuenta las horas ‌de mayor actividad de tu audiencia objetivo.⁤ Evita‍ enviar mensajes durante las horas de ⁢sueño y opta por ‌los momentos‌ en que es ‍más​ probable que ⁢los destinatarios vean y se comprometan con tu mensaje. Por último, asegúrate de no saturar a tus destinatarios con demasiados mensajes.⁤ Mantén un equilibrio adecuado entre el contacto⁣ suficiente⁤ para mantener ​a tu marca en la mente ⁢de‍ los destinatarios y evitar ser demasiado invasivo.

Por último,​ la⁣ elección de la plataforma de envío ⁣de SMS ⁣también puede influir en la eficiencia de tus‌ campañas. ‍Hay muchas soluciones disponibles en el mercado, cada una ‌con sus propias ventajas y desventajas. Deberías elegir una plataforma que ofrezca ‍la flexibilidad de programar tus mensajes, así ⁢como funciones de seguimiento para medir el éxito de tus campañas. Al tener ⁤en cuenta estos aspectos ​y ⁤otros factores clave, puedes hacer que⁢ tu ⁤campaña de ‍SMS sea más efectiva y‌ eficiente.

Q&A

P: ¿Qué⁤ es la programación de envío⁣ de⁣ SMS?
R: La programación de envío de​ SMS es una función que permite a las aplicaciones enviar mensajes de texto⁢ a⁢ números⁣ de​ teléfono específicos en un horario definido. Esta característica ‍puede‍ ser útil para ⁢recordatorios de citas, ⁤notificaciones de eventos y otras ‌actividades​ donde es necesario comunicarse a una hora específica.

P: ¿Cómo puedo programar‍ el ​envío de un SMS?
R: Para programar el envío ‌de ⁢un SMS,⁢ necesitarás una aplicación⁢ o plataforma que ofrezca esta funcionalidad. A menudo, el ‌proceso implica configurar un mensaje, seleccionar un número ‍de teléfono y definir⁢ una fecha y hora‌ para el⁣ envío. Los pasos exactos pueden variar dependiendo de la plataforma que utilices.

P: ¿Puedo utilizar‍ la programación de SMS para‌ tareas de marketing?
R: Sí,‌ la programación de ⁤SMS puede‌ ser ‌útil para tareas de⁢ marketing.‍ Por ‍ejemplo, ​puedes programar⁢ mensajes para ser enviados en ‌momentos de máxima participación ‌para ‌maximizar ⁤las posibilidades de que tu mensaje sea‍ visto y leído.

P: ¿Existen⁣ restricciones legales para‌ la⁢ programación de​ envío de SMS?
R: ⁤Sí, existen restricciones ⁣legales para el marketing ⁢por SMS ​y‍ otras⁤ comunicaciones ‍a través‌ de mensajes de texto. Por ejemplo, algunos países ‍requieren que ⁢los receptores den su ⁣consentimiento ‌para ‌recibir mensajes de texto. ⁢Es importante que consultes ​las leyes locales para asegurarte de que​ tu uso ⁣de SMS⁢ esté ‍en conformidad con las regulaciones.

P: ¿Necesito habilidades de programación para programar el envío de SMS?
R: No necesariamente. Muchas plataformas tienen⁢ interficies de usuario intuitivas que no‍ requieren conocimientos⁤ de programación.⁤ Sin embargo, si quieres⁤ personalizar tu solución o ⁢integrarla en ‌otras aplicaciones, es ‌posible que​ necesites algunos‌ conocimientos básicos de programación.

P:‍ ¿Cuáles son algunas plataformas populares para programar el ‌envío de SMS?
R: Existen muchas ⁤plataformas ⁢para programar el⁤ envío de SMS, algunas populares incluyen Twilio, SendinBlue ⁣y ClickSend.⁢ Estas plataformas tienen características de programación de SMS, ‌así⁤ como otras ​funcionalidades para las comunicaciones‌ de texto.

También puede interesarte este contenido relacionado:

[simple-author-box]